Size: a a a

2021 August 23

AN

Alexander Nozik in Kotlin Moscow
Там из магии только синтаксис тасок. Остальное все по правилам.
источник
2021 August 24

I

Ilmir in Kotlin Moscow
2 - это бага. Бекенд эту аннотацию тупо игнорирует https://youtrack.jetbrains.com/issue/KT-27333
источник
2021 August 25

AN

Alexander Nozik in Kotlin Moscow
Чего-то похоже моих сил пока на гулянья не хватит. Есть желающие выступить на метапе или может быть организовать очный?
источник

АГ

Алексей Гладков... in Kotlin Moscow
Есть, но где-нибудь ближе к концу сентября, наверное
источник

АГ

Алексей Гладков... in Kotlin Moscow
А то активностей чет слишком дофига сейчас
источник

ПФ

Паша Финкельштейн... in Kotlin Moscow
Я тут такой "а чо, так можно было?" и пошёл к конкурентам просить написать инспекцию
источник

AN

Alexander Nozik in Kotlin Moscow
Ну там Ильмир ниже написал, что оно просто игнорится
источник

ПФ

Паша Финкельштейн... in Kotlin Moscow
Учитывая что в геттер можно запихнуть произвольную логику - я бы не был так уверен )))
источник

ПФ

Паша Финкельштейн... in Kotlin Moscow
Ты почему-то не пишешь про отсутствие raw тайпов, из-за которого не получается использовать хаки на дженериках
источник

AN

Alexander Nozik in Kotlin Moscow
Там есть аннотация, которая позволяет их по факту использовать. И даже без нее это не проблема
источник

ПФ

Паша Финкельштейн... in Kotlin Moscow
Но тестконтейнерс от этого использовать приятнее не становится :(
источник

AN

Alexander Nozik in Kotlin Moscow
Я не сталкивался с этой проблемой. Может потому что не использую настолько древний java код.  С сырыми типами работал пару раз, но не могу сказать, что проблем больше, чем в Java. Unsafe cast использую довольно регулярно и очень здорово, что в котлин это ворнинг
источник

ПФ

Паша Финкельштейн... in Kotlin Moscow
Но тестконтейнерс используются повсеместно же...
источник

ПФ

Паша Финкельштейн... in Kotlin Moscow
Ну то есть как только какой-то сервис надо запустить - постгрес или ещё чего
источник

EZ

Evgeny Zaharov in Kotlin Moscow
c 1.5.30, похоже, testcontainers будет проще использовать
https://kotlinlang.org/docs/whatsnew1530.html#improvements-to-type-inference-for-recursive-generic-types
источник

AA

Anton Arhipov in Kotlin Moscow
Это интересное мнение. Но! А как же иначе? Иначе зачем вообще тогда вытаскивать второй язык в проект если нет мысли что рано или поздно весь проект промигрируется на этот язык?
источник
2021 August 26

DA

Dima Avd in Kotlin Moscow
Да, это логично. Кажется у Kotlin миграция получается лучше всех. Особенно, когда есть кнопочка полу-автоматического рефакторинга Java в Kotlin.
У Groovy была обратная совместимость с Java, но уже сильно отстала. Да и Scala в рейтинге ниже чем Kotlin. Так что зерно Kotlin разрастается лучше. А в моём случае Kotlin разрастается и на смежные проекты, вытесняя JS.
источник
2021 August 27

АГ

Алексей Гладков... in Kotlin Moscow
Господи благослови gradle kts )) По началу долго привыкал, но теперь настолько легче, все таки синтаксис груви мне как-то не заходит
источник

АГ

Алексей Гладков... in Kotlin Moscow
Реально до этого градл как сим салабим был какой-то )
источник

AN

Alexander Nozik in Kotlin Moscow
Ну он местами все равно такой, но для этого надо глубоко внутрь залезать. На поверхности все весьма удобно
источник